The PA Admission Specialist will support all aspects of recruitment/admissions for the developing
* Master of Science in Physician Assistant (PA) Studies program in the College of Health Science (PCHS). Supported by the Assistant Dean for Enrollment Management, the specialist will build the recruiting and admissions infrastructure for the PA program. This includes: developing the application on the Centralized Application Service for Physician Assistants (CASPA) platform, systems and programmatic admissions cycle planning, technical integration, funnel dashboard and reporting development, prospect outreach, application gathering, coaching and review, conducting information sessions, and representing the program at conferences, campus programs, and recruiting events.

By enabling the ability of the PA program to recruit and enroll mission-aligned students into the program, the position contributes to and advances the University’s strategic plan and Christian Mission.

Duties
  • The PA Admission Specialist will support the building and implementation of the recruiting and admissions infrastructure. This includes all admission and recruiting efforts for the PA program within the PCHS. The specialist is the main point of contact and provides comprehensive support for prospects by making calls, emailing, mailing, and face-to-face contact. In their role, the specialist will:
    • Plan the admission cycle for the PA program.
    • Assist in the design and creation of communication materials promoting admissions updates and activities, such as various mailers, brochures, newsletters, and other materials in coordination with the Integrated Marketing and Communication (IMC) department.
    • Advise prospects and families on admissions requirements, student life, spiritual life, and academics, as they move through the application process.
    • Monitor applicant activity throughout the funnel to increase completion and yield conversions.
    • Provide administrative support for the admissions process including communication with applicants for the completion of their admissions file, supporting applicants in meeting enrollment deadlines, and solves outstanding issues.
    • Assist in arranging, planning and coordinating the details of the admissions interviews.
    • Evaluate submitted documents to ensure the applicant meets all admission requirements.
    • As an evaluator, the specialist will be required to add/update submitted transcripts, test scores, and other admission documentation to appropriate University computing systems (Sales Force, People Soft, Etrieve, etc.) to ensure accurate and timely processing.
  • The PA Admission Specialist will work as the liaison between the Centralized Application Service for Physician Assistants (CASPA), PCHA, and the School of Physician Assistant Studies (SPAS). These responsibilities include:
    • Supported by the Dean of SPAS and the PA Selection Committee, developing the application form and process on the CASPA platform.
    • Working in collaboration with Pepperdine IT personnel, the specialist will coordinate establishing the technical integration for data transfer between the CASPA system and Pepperdine computing platforms, specifically Sales Force and Etrieve.
    • After the initial application is developed, the specialist will be responsible to maintain and update all components of the CASPA application process and the data transfer process(es), as needed, including enrollment cycle setup and management.
    • In collaboration with the Assistant Dean of Enrollment Management and Admission, the specialist will assist in managing PCHS' relationship with CASPA.
    • Managing application review, application processing, and applicant status within the CASPA system.
    • Ensuring effective bidirectional communication and data flow from CASPA with the PA Selection Committee.
    • Entering admission decisions into the CASPA system.
    • Gathering and developing reports of key admission statistics from the CASPA system.
